Very excited to announce our next Search Meetup!

This time, I would like to use the opportunity that Doug Turnbull will be in town and discuss with him about issues related to offline search evaluation:

In my talk, I will discuss the impact of missing judgments on offline evaluation and ways of mitigating it, while Doug will somehow provocatively say "NDCG is overrated" and look into alternatives to offline evaluation.

Speakers:

Doug Turnbull has been enthusiastic about search relevance since 2013. He co-authored Relevant Search and AI Powered Search. He created Quepid and Splainer for search relevance testing. He co-created the Elasticsearch Learning to Rank plugin with Wikimedia Foundation and Snagajob. Doug loves learning from other search practitioners, and hopes you'll bring inquisitive curiosity and experiences to this talk.
Doug currently works at Reddit where he's helping bring Machine Learning to search. Recently Doug worked at Shopify to help improve merchant search attributed revenue by 19% year over year.. Doug spent 8 years consulting at dozens of organizations during his time as CTO at OpenSource Connections.
Doug blogs about search and other topics at https://softwaredoug.com

René Kriegler has worked in search for almost 16 years, including on projects for some of the top 10 German e-commerce sites. He is co-founder and co-organiser of MICES (Mix-Camp E-commerce Search), an event that brings together the e-commerce search community each year. He created and maintains the Querqy open source library for query rewriting. René is co-initiator of the Chorus project – an open source software stack that combines Querqy with other powerful tools to build e-commerce search and to measure and improve search quality. He works as Director E-commerce at OpenSource Connections.
